Ever wonder how hard it would be to get Apple’s iPhone to sell in China? Aside from all the obvious iPhone-clones out there, it isn’t an easy job trying to convince China Mobile to support the device, and details on the negotiations have (somehow) managed to find its way online. Apparently, Steve Jobs and Tim cook had problems agreeing on Apple’s request that China Mobile share 20%-30% of their monthly iPhone revenues. China Mobile was also reluctant to meet Apple’s demand of $600 per iPhone. After all has been said and done, even if the iPhone does make it safely into China, there is another issue of getting the App Store up, as China Mobile sees it as competition to China’s mobile internet industry.
